Description:

Computer Lenovo X220 freezes playing youtube video in chromium, after some time, running a sound loop of some seconds, needs hard reset - power button



Additional info:
* package version(s)

assumption: linux kernel

4.13.4-1-ARCH #1 SMP PREEMPT Thu Sep 28 08:39:52 CEST 2017 x86_64 GNU/Linux

linux-4.13.3-1-x86_64.pkg.tar.xz
linux-4.13.4-1-x86_64.pkg.tar.xz


with linux-4.12.13-1-x86_64 no problems occoured

chromium 61.0.3163.100-1

* config and/or log files etc.


Steps to reproduce:

open chromium, play a youtube video, it happens at least once, sorry I'm not a developer don't know what to do how to debug

Comment by loqs (loqs) - Saturday, 07 October 2017, 22:19 GMT
 FS#55629  if intel_iommu=off does not resolve the issue it needs to be reported upstream
Comment by Doug Newgard (Scimmia) - Sunday, 08 October 2017, 16:42 GMT
Try 4.13.5, currently in testing
Comment by Christian Brauns (whitesnow) - Sunday, 08 October 2017, 20:34 GMT
Thank you very much.

I won't try the testing version, as I'm using zfs-root, and only update when these modules get updated.
(don't want to have the trouble of building that all on my own now)

For now intel_iommu=off seem to resolve the issue.
